☢Uranium Updates: Craven Canyon exploration permit stalled & Powertech looks to resubmit Dewey-Burdock mine applications📌A handful of intervenors on the Craven Canyon-area uranium exploration case attended the August 20th Board of Minerals meeting in Pierre. At issue was a planned executive session between Board members and their attorney, who'd indicated that the private discussion could include everything from re-starting the hearing to location and scheduling--all behind closed doors. 💪Strong public comment both in-person and remote urged the Board to limit their private decision-making and to include all parties in discussions that affect the case. The hour-long executive session resulted in a single decision: that the board will seek a declaratory judgement about interpretive services for the Lakota-speaking parties. It's not clear whether that judicial ruling is intended to include the entirety of the contested case proceedings or simply when the case is being discussed at a regular meeting. Stay tuned for updates!📌Also on the agenda: Powertech/EnCore Energy sought Board approval of an engineering contractor to review and update their socioeconomic impact study--one requirement for consideration of their Dewey-Burdock uranium mine permit application. The application was originally submitted in 2014 and has been on hold since state agencies decided to hold off their process until the company had all Federal permits in hand. It's not entirely clear that they do, but the company is seeking to move the state process forward, and has also withdrawn their earlier water permit applications in order to re-apply under new state laws that severely limit who can challenge the taking of public water.#mining #water #UraniumMining #WaterIsLife ...

🗳The South Dakota Legislature's repeated attempts to reduce the strength of our direct democracy tools is insult to voters. Legislators are coming back with the third attempt in 8 years to make it harder to pass ballot issues. And despite voters approving Medicaid expansion in 2022, the legislature has placed another amendment on the ballot asking voters to undo what we passed just 4 years ago. Dakota Rural Action is a grassroots, family agriculture and conservation group that organizes South Dakotans to protect our family farmers and ranchers, natural resources and unique way of life.
